    I no I posted this before but I must be explaining it wrong its not my taskbar it a shut down window I get when I go to shut down I don't get the standard window I use to get. someone at the computer shop said its sounds like its something to do with Networking . I get a Microsoft window and I have to open the down arrow and choose what i want to do shut down,or restart, or stand by, or hibernate. now my standard window was just a chance of shuting down. or restarting thats the window I want to get back to .

    Enable the Welcome screen in Control Panel > User Accounts > Change the way users log on and off. You need administrator rights to see that option.
